Popular payment app Venmo has ushered in 40 million users to the platform, its parent company PayPal announced on Wednesday.
In its first-quarter earnings report, PayPal said it now has a total 277 million total customer accounts — including 22 million merchant accounts. Total payments volume for Venmo grew 73 percent year over year to $21 billion in the first quarter, the company said. The company said Venmo is still on pace to do $100 billion in payment volume this year.
PayPal reported better-than-expected first-quarter earnings after the market close Wednesday. The company reported adjusted earnings of 78 cents per share vs. the 68 cents forecast by Refinitiv. Revenue for the quarter was in line with Wall Street's $4.13 billion estimates.
